Navigating the complex world of TCGs can seem difficult at first, especially when it comes to deck construction. Every system has its own particular rules and regulations governing deck format. Typically, you'll find a base deck number – often roughly 60 cards – and a restriction on how many copies of a same card you can include. Understanding these basic principles is vital for assembling a powerful deck and verifying you're playing within the established ruleset. Always consult the formal rulebook or resource for the specific information pertaining to your preferred TCG.

TCG Legality: What You Must Understand About Card Lists
Navigating the Trading Card Game landscape can be tricky, especially when it comes to rules . Understanding card restrictions is absolutely essential for competitive play . The guidelines dictate which assets are here legal in your deck and how many copies you can contain. Neglect to adhere to these stipulations can result in sanctions from tournaments . Always review the current guidelines on the company’s website to confirm your deck is compliant . Frequently check for updates as supported cards shifts.
